Black-Jewish Relations in the American South
BLACK ZION: AFRICAN AMERICAN RELIGIOUS ENCOUNTERS WITH JUDAISM (E184.36.A34 B53 2000)
* The analogy of experiences of blacks and Jewish people: common histories of dispersion, bondage, persecution, and emancipation. (p16)
* The concept of diaspora, for ex., which has traditionally referred to the global dispersion of the Jews among the gentilenations, also describes the voluntary and involuntary migrations of blacks from Africa to Asia, the Middle East, Europe, and the Americas for over four centuries in the modern era. (p16)
The Lonely Days Were Sundays- Reflections of a Jewish Southerner (F220.J5 E8 1993)
* What do we really know about the relationship between blacks and Jews? The interviewing he did in the black communityrevealed that Jewish attitudes and psychology are shaped by the ETHOS we grow up in. (p7)
* When black people saw the peddler, they said to themselves, “Here is a man with an accent (not southern), who doesn’t own slaves, who will smile at me, serve me”. (p7)
* Since the ex-slaves were customers, they were both linked economically. (p8)
* Other ways blacks and Jews were linked: Listen tothe spirituals—“Go Down, Moses, Let my people go,” “Joshua Fit the Battle of Jericho,” “Didn’t My Lord Deliver Daniel”—blacks in the South were moved by the story of the Israelites struggling out of the land of bondage into the land of freedom. Moses and the children of Israel were very much a part of the black psyche, and the Old Testament connected blacks and Jews to each other. (p8)
SouthernJewish History (F220.J5 S68 vol. 9 2006)
* Trying to fit into America’s black-white racial division presented Jews with contradictory feelings. Jewish navigation of this fissure became the most significant aspect of adjusting to U.S. culture. (p. 206)
* At times blacks and Jews needed each other. At other times, this was an alliance of convenience—Jews maintained their minority connectionand blacks their ties to an influential voice. The so-called “Golden Age” of black-Jewish relations was necessity, convenience, and other factors converging at that moment in time. The alliance existed but the individual aspirations of each as well as the societal structure limited it. In that sense, tensions would always be just beneath the surface ready to appear. (p207)
* Furthermore, racismand not anti-Semitism was a basic element in America. Jews were accepted into the white majority, were upwardly mobile, and did not face the debilitation discrimination of being black in a society that valued whiteness. Essentially Jews made it in America and blacks were held back. (p207)
Jews in Early Mississippi (F350.J5 T87 1983)
* It is understandable that the Northern Jew fought forfreedom and the abolition of slavery. After all, one of the most important of Jewish holy days is Passover, the festival of freedom, which commemorates the emancipation of the Hebrews from slavery under the Egyptian pharaoh. Furthermore, the preamble to the Ten Commandments state explicitly [Exodus 20:2]: “I am the Lord thy God who brought thee out of the land of Egypt, out of the house of bondage.”Here God’s principal role is that of Emancipator. Then, too, the Jew knew well from his history what oppression meant. In fact, the reason for his coming to America was the lack of civil rights in the Old World. (Introduction xvii)
* What sociological phenomena would lead the Southern Jew to fight so fervently for the principle of slavery? Why was he willing to sacrifice his life so readilyfor a cause that he knew was contrary to religious principle? In their former European lands of oppression Jews actually sought to avoid conscription by any means; yet here in the South they fought willingly and with zest. (Intro xvii)
